## 1. Topology

Start Sentinel + single primary until ~100k ops/s or ~25 GB. Move to **Cluster**
when throughput/RAM limits hit. Plan **hash tags** for multi-key ops. Prefer
latency-aware replica reads when available.

---

## 2. Hot keys

Monitor per-shard CPU. Read-heavy → short in-process LRU. Writable hot keys →
N-way key replication across slots. At scale → client-side caching / BCAST.

---

## 3. Throughput and memory

Pipeline batch reads (slot-grouped in Cluster). Size pools by
`conns_per_pod × pods`; stagger restarts; fail-fast timeouts.
`maxmemory` ≈ 50% RAM; `allkeys-lru` (cache) or `volatile-lru` (mixed). Target
hit rate >95%; watch `evicted_keys`; replication lag low.
